The start of the new Munich Auto Show is approaching, from 7 to 12 September 2021, including, among other novelties, a “Blue Lane” for testing the new eco-sustainable vehicles. On the occasion of the historic Salone, which moves from the Frankfurt headquarters to Munich, Euler Hermes (Allianz Group) analyzed the most relevant economic aspects of the sector and hypothesized scenarios as early as next year.
Euler Hermes concludes that, in the first half of next year, car prices could increase from +3 to + 6% (+ 4% in Germany, + 2.4% and + 5.8% respectively for Spain and Italy and a value ranging between + 0.8% and + 5.0% for France). An alarming prospect for consumers, even if not definitive and still subject to various variables – such as the prolongation of the Pandemic, the return to the availability of raw materials and the real ability of producers to determine the price.
